Hard water, a typical problem in lots of families, can have substantial impacts on plumbing systems. Comprehending these impacts is important for preserving the long life and performance of your pipelines and components.

Introduction


Difficult water is water which contains high degrees of liquified minerals, mainly calcium and magnesium. These minerals are harmless to human health and wellness however can damage pipes infrastructure over time. Allow's look into how tough water impacts pipes and what you can do regarding it.

Impacts on Pipes


Tough water affects pipes in a number of detrimental means, mainly through range buildup, decreased water flow, and boosted deterioration.

Range Accumulation


Among one of the most common concerns triggered by hard water is range buildup inside pipelines and components. As water flows through the pipes system, minerals precipitate out and adhere to the pipeline wall surfaces. In time, this buildup can tighten pipe openings, bring about minimized water flow and enhanced stress on the system.

Lowered Water Flow


Mineral deposits from tough water can slowly lower the diameter of pipes, limiting water circulation to faucets, showers, and home appliances. This decreased circulation not only impacts water stress however likewise raises energy usage as home appliances like hot water heater should work harder to deliver the exact same quantity of hot water.

What is Hard Water?


Difficult water is defined by its mineral web content, specifically calcium and magnesium ions. These minerals enter the water system as it percolates with sedimentary rock and chalk deposits underground. When tough water is heated or left to stand, it tends to form scale, a crusty buildup that abides by surfaces and can create a series of problems in pipes systems.

Rust


While hard water minerals themselves do not cause corrosion, they can worsen existing deterioration issues in pipelines. Scale build-up can catch water against steel surfaces, increasing the corrosion procedure and potentially resulting in leaks or pipe failure gradually.

Appliance Damage


Past pipelines, difficult water can also harm family appliances linked to the supply of water. Appliances such as hot water heater, dishwashers, and washing devices are especially susceptible to range build-up. This can reduce their efficiency, increase maintenance costs, and reduce their life expectancy.

Costs of Tough Water


The economic ramifications of hard water expand beyond pipes fixings to consist of enhanced energy expenses and early device substitute.

Repair Costs


Taking care of difficult water-related concerns can be expensive, particularly if range accumulation brings about pipeline or device failing. Regular upkeep and very early detection of issues can aid minimize these costs.

Regular Upkeep


Regularly purging the plumbing system and evaluating for range build-up can help prevent pricey repairs down the line. Regular checks of devices for signs of range build-up are likewise crucial.

Choosing the Right Fixtures


Choosing plumbing components and home appliances designed to stand up to hard water conditions can mitigate its results. Look for products with corrosion-resistant materials and easy-clean attributes to minimize upkeep demands.

Energy Effectiveness


Range build-up lowers the efficiency of hot water heater and various other appliances, resulting in higher energy consumption. By addressing hard water issues immediately, homeowners can enhance power performance and lower energy expenses.

Evaluating and Treatment


Examining for difficult water and executing ideal treatment procedures is key to minimizing its impacts on pipelines and appliances.

Water Conditioners


Water softeners are one of the most common option for dealing with hard water. They function by exchanging calcium and magnesium ions with sodium or potassium ions, successfully decreasing the firmness of the water.

Various Other Treatment Choices


Along with water conditioners, other treatment options consist of magnetic water conditioners, reverse osmosis systems, and chemical ingredients. Each technique has its benefits and suitability depending upon the seriousness of the tough water issue and household needs.

Preventive Measures


Avoiding tough water damage requires a mix of proactive maintenance and thoughtful component choice.

Verdict


Finally, the influences of hard water on pipelines and appliances are significant however workable with appropriate understanding and safety nets. By comprehending exactly how tough water influences your pipes system and taking proactive steps to reduce its effects, you can prolong the life of your pipes, improve energy efficiency, and reduce upkeep prices in the future.

The Impact of Hard water on Your Plumbing and Appliances


One of the most common issues associated with hard water is scale buildup. Scale is a hard, crusty deposit that forms on the inside of pipes and plumbing fixtures due to the minerals in hard water. Over time, these deposits can accumulate and cause a range of problems for your plumbing system.



How scale buildup affects plumbing and water pressure



As scale continues to accumulate inside your pipes, it narrows the passage through which water can flow. This makes it increasingly difficult for water to pass through, leading to a number of problems that can affect your home’s plumbing system.



Slow drains are a common issue associated with scale buildup. As the pipe diameter narrows, water has a harder time draining, which can result in slow-moving drains and even standing water in sinks and bathtubs.



Reduced water pressure in showers and faucets is another consequence of scale accumulation. As the buildup restricts water flow, less water is able to pass through your pipes at any given time. This leads to weak water pressure in your showers and faucets, making everyday tasks like washing your hands or taking a shower less enjoyable and effective.



Clogged pipes are perhaps the most severe problem that can arise from scale buildup. In extreme cases, the accumulated scale can completely obstruct the passage of water through the pipe, resulting in a total blockage. This can cause backups in your plumbing system, potentially leading to costly repairs and even water damage to your home.


Corrosion and damage to fixtures



The minerals present in hard water, primarily calcium and magnesium, can react with metal surfaces, causing a variety of problems that can impact the performance and appearance of your fixtures.



One of the primary ways that hard water causes damage to fixtures is through the formation of rust and other types of corrosion. When the minerals in hard water come into contact with metal surfaces, they can react chemically, leading to the formation of rust, tarnish, or other corrosive substances. This not only affects the appearance of the fixtures, causing discoloration and staining, but can also weaken the fixtures over time.



Furthermore, the constant exposure to hard water can cause seals and washers within your fixtures to wear out more quickly, potentially leading to leaks and other malfunctions. As these components become worn or damaged, they may no longer provide an effective seal, allowing water to leak out around the edges of the fixture, potentially causing water damage to surrounding areas.



Hard water can have a significant impact on your plumbing fixtures, causing corrosion, damage, and reduced functionality. By addressing hard water issues in your home, you can help to protect your fixtures from these problems, ensuring they remain functional and visually appealing for years to come.



The Impact of Hard Water on Appliances



Reduced efficiency and lifespan




Hard water can have a significant impact on the efficiency and lifespan of your appliances. The scale buildup caused by hard water can clog or damage various components, leading to decreased performance and increased energy consumption. Appliances that use water, such as dishwashers, washing machines, and water heaters, are particularly susceptible to hard water damage.



The lifespan of your appliances can also be shortened by hard water. Scale buildup can cause increased wear and tear on components, leading to more frequent breakdowns and a shorter overall lifespan. By addressing hard water issues, you can help to extend the life of your appliances and save money on repairs and replacements.



Dishwashers and hard water



Dishwashers are especially vulnerable to the effects of hard water. Scale buildup can cause poor water circulation, leading to dishes that are not properly cleaned. Additionally, the minerals in hard water can leave unsightly spots and streaks on glassware and other dishes. Regular maintenance and the use of water softeners can help to mitigate these issues and keep your dishwasher running smoothly. Learn how to clean and maintain your dishwasher.



Washing machines and hard water



Hard water can also impact the performance of your washing machine. Scale buildup can clog the water inlet valve, leading to reduced water flow and decreased cleaning efficiency. Hard water can also cause detergent to be less effective, resulting in dingy, stiff, and scratchy clothing. By addressing hard water issues, you can ensure that your washing machine continues to provide optimal performance and extend its lifespan.



Water heaters and hard water



Water heaters are particularly susceptible to the negative effects of hard water, as they are in constant contact with water and have internal components that can be damaged by scale buildup. The accumulation of scale inside the water heater can lead to reduced efficiency, higher energy bills, and decreased hot water availability. Moreover, scale buildup can cause increased wear on the heating element, shortening its lifespan and potentially leading to costly repairs or replacements.



One of the key components within a water heater that is particularly vulnerable to hard water damage is the anode rod. The anode rod is a sacrificial component designed to corrode in place of the water heater’s tank, thereby extending its life. However, hard water can cause the anode rod to corrode more quickly than intended, leading to a decreased lifespan for both the rod and the water heater as a whole. Regular inspection and replacement of the anode rod can help ensure that it continues to protect your water heater from corrosion.



To protect your water heater from the damaging effects of hard water, it is important to implement regular maintenance procedures and consider using water softeners. Regular maintenance, such as flushing the water heater to remove sediment and scale buildup, can help maintain its efficiency and prolong its lifespan. This process involves draining the water from the tank and flushing it with fresh water to remove any accumulated sediment and scale
